Why Silk Works for Cultural Occasions
Formal cultural events often involve a mix of tradition and modern social gatherings. A silk salwar kameez carries a timeless appeal that aligns beautifully with such occasions. The fabric has a natural sheen that reflects light subtly, making the outfit look festive yet dignified.
Unlike heavily embellished wedding attire, silk outfits often rely on the richness of the fabric itself. Even minimal embroidery or delicate borders can elevate the entire look. This makes a silk salwar kameez ideal for events where you want to appear elegant without overshadowing the occasion.
Another reason silk works well is its structured drape. The fabric holds its shape better than lighter materials like chiffon or georgette, giving the salwar kameez a more polished and formal silhouette.
Choosing the Right Colors
Color plays an important role when selecting a silk salwar kameez for cultural gatherings. Rich jewel tones often feel most appropriate because they convey both celebration and sophistication.
Popular choices include:
- Deep maroon for a traditional and regal look
- Emerald green for a festive yet graceful appearance
- Royal blue for evening cultural programs
- Soft gold or beige for understated elegance
These shades enhance the luxurious feel of silk while still maintaining a balanced, refined style.
Elegant Silhouettes That Work Best
The silhouette of a salwar kameez can greatly influence how formal the outfit feels. For cultural events, designs that combine structure with comfort work best.
Straight-cut silk salwar kameez styles are particularly popular because they create a clean and modern profile. Anarkali silhouettes also look beautiful for more traditional gatherings, as their flowing shape adds movement and grace.
Another elegant option is pairing a long silk kameez with tailored pants or churidar. This style offers a sleek appearance while allowing the fabric’s texture and detailing to stand out.
The Role of Dupatta in Completing the Look
The dupatta is often the highlight of a silk salwar kameez ensemble. For formal cultural events, dupattas with woven borders, zari detailing, or subtle embroidery can add richness without overwhelming the outfit.
A contrasting dupatta can also create visual interest. For example, a deep blue silk salwar kameez paired with a gold-toned dupatta instantly feels festive and elegant.
How you drape the dupatta also matters. A neatly draped style over one shoulder or across both arms gives the outfit a more formal finish.
Accessorizing with Balance
Since silk already carries a luxurious appearance, accessories should complement rather than compete with the outfit. Classic jewelry such as gold earrings, traditional bangles, or a simple pendant necklace works beautifully.
Footwear should also reflect the formal nature of the event. Embroidered juttis, embellished flats, or elegant heels pair perfectly with a silk salwar kameez. Keeping accessories balanced ensures the outfit remains sophisticated.
Comfort That Lasts Through the Event
Formal cultural gatherings often involve long hours of socializing, performances, and ceremonies. One advantage of a silk salwar kameez is that it provides elegance without the heaviness of bridal attire. The outfit allows comfortable movement while still looking festive.
This practicality makes silk an excellent choice for occasions where you want to enjoy the celebration without constantly adjusting your outfit.
